Time for N.Y. to restore the death penalty
NY Daily News ^ | December 14 2005 | Michael Goodwin

Posted on 12/14/2005 12:35:03 PM PST by knighthawk

Folks in California have the best of all possible worlds: warm weather ... and the death penalty, too. As a frigid New York pays its final respects today to Police Officer Daniel Enchautegui, Californians know their most famous killer got his just deserts. Gov. Arnold Schwarzenegger rejected clemency for Stanley (Tookie) Williams, and the convicted murderer was executed by lethal injection in San Quentin prison early yesterday.

Please, spare me the tears for Williams. A founder of the brutal Crips crime gang, he killed four people in cold blood during robberies that got him $200, then laughed about it, according to trial testimony. He was sentenced in 1981, yet never expressed remorse, a fact that belies the claims of Jesse Jackson and other daffy supporters that Williams had gained redemption. Finally, his debt to society is paid in full.

New York should be so lucky. Eleven cops have been shot since June, two of them fatally. The family heartbreak and fury, the solemn sea of blue, the respectful politicians who gathered only last week for the funeral of Officer Dillon Stewart all will be in evidence again today when Enchautegui is laid to rest.

Against that horrible backdrop, the Daily News is leading the campaign for tougher penalties for all violent crimes against police officers. It's such an obviously necessary change that the only shock is that these lax laws haven't been corrected already.

Yet the effort to bring some sanity to New York's criminal justice system will not be complete until the state restores the death penalty. And uses it.

The law was on the books for 10 years, but zero executions were carried out before the state's highest court ruled a key provision unconstitutional. Like so much else in Albany, a simple fix has been stalled. It's time to plug in Old Sparky, or, as the late News editorialist Reuben Maury preferred, the Hot Squat.

Whatever you call it, whatever method is used, the death penalty is an appropriate punishment for some crimes. It's not about blood lust or revenge. Nor do I believe the possibility of a sanitized execution deters anyone who would otherwise pull the trigger. I simply believe that some crimes are so heinous that those fairly convicted must pay the ultimate price.

Killing a cop clearly qualifies. Yet because New York prosecutors and juries no longer have the option, the three men charged with killing Officers Stewart and Enchautegui already know they won't pay with their own lives.

And that's a crime.
